1. A method for pairing a hand-held controller (HHC) with a session, comprising:
establishing, by a computing device, the session with a server system;
after the session is established, receiving, by the computing device from the server system via a computer network, information associated with the session and a first instruction to provide information identifying the HHC;
sending, from the computing device to the HHC, the information associated with the session and the first instruction to provide the information identifying the HHC; and
in response to receiving the first instruction, providing, by the HHC, the information identifying the HHC via the computer network to the server system to pair with the session.
